2025 U23 Summer Scullers

You’ve probably already seen these friendly faces around campus but we wanted to give this summer’s U23 rower squad a more formal introduction. These 13 college athletes are here for a few months to improve their sculling, step up their fitness, and contribute to the Craftsbury community.
